heat-manage¶
概要¶
heat-manage <操作> [选项]
描述¶
heat-manage 用于管理 heat 特定的数据库操作。
选项¶
执行 heat-manage 命令的标准模式是:heat-manage <命令> [<参数>]
使用 -h 运行以查看可用命令列表:heat-manage -h
命令包括 db_version、db_sync、purge_deleted、migrate_convergence_1、migrate_properties_data 和 service。详细描述如下。
heat-manage db_version
打印数据库模式版本。
heat-manage db_sync
将数据库同步到最新版本。
heat-manage purge_deleted [-g {天,小时,分钟,秒}] [-p 项目ID] [年龄]
清除标记为已删除且超过 [年龄] 的数据库条目。如果提供了项目 ID 参数,则仅清除属于此项目的条目。
heat-manage migrate_properties_data
将属性数据从数据库中的旧位置(resource.properties_data 和 event.resource_properties)迁移到现代位置,即 resource_properties_data 表。
heat-manage migrate_convergence_1 [堆栈ID]
将 [堆栈ID] 从非收敛状态迁移到收敛状态。这需要运行启用收敛的 heat 引擎,并且在它们离线时无法完成。
heat-manage service list
显示所有当前运行的 heat 引擎的详细信息。
heat-manage service clean
清除死引擎记录。
heat-manage --version
显示程序的版本号并退出。如果发行版未指定任何版本信息,则输出可能为空。
文件¶
/etc/heat/heat.conf 文件包含全局选项,可用于配置 heat-manage 的某些方面,例如数据库连接和日志记录。
错误¶
Heat 错误通过 StoryBoard OpenStack Heat Stories 进行管理